The new VARIPURE cleaners - that is where environmental protection starts! In hygienic processes, tank cleaning priorities have changed during the past years. In the past, the most important task was to have a clean tank after being subjected to a certain cleaning method, but today a higher awareness of environmental as well as economical issues do play a decisive role also. The new VARIPURE cleaners for tank and vessel cleaning as well as for special applications can help you to make an important contribution to protecting the environment and also to save on investment costs. offers a comprehensive VARIPURE cleaner program static cleaners, rotating cleaners and orbital cleaners, each tailored to the specific cleaning task. ATEX and FDA certification is possible for almost all cleaners. The field of application thus extends to use our cleaners in hygienic and potentially explosive areas in all industries. The cleaners are driven entirely by the cleaning fluid without external energy. Carefully designed cleaners by do need a minimum of cleaning medium and still achieve an optimal cleaning result - due to a strong, mechanical spray pattern. The savings as well as the benefit for the environment are obvious: Due to the considerably reduced volumes of cleaning media smaller quantities of chemicals will be required. And there is less need of heating energy during the cleaning process. Supply and return pumps as well as the necessary piping can also be smaller. All this together reduces energy consumption and minimizes investment costs. The amount of expensive waste water is considerably reduced, too. A special sensor system developed by is integrated in the tank when orbital cleaning heads are used to verify the cleaning process. In this system the medium jet hits the sensor at regular intervals. The signals issued by the sensor can be used to monitor the function of the cleaner electronically and to document the successful cleaning process. 2

Sanitor compact, ultra-hygienic Slow, constant rotation Ball bearing free-increased service life Large operating pressure range Hydrodynamic bearing FDA conform and ATEX exempt Maintenance-free and durable SIP through the nozzle possible Preferred mounting position: vertical down - Working pressure 2-20 bar - Cleaning diameter up to 4.8 m - Flow rate 1.5 4.8 m 3 /h - Spray pattern 360 - Operating temperature 95 C max. - Ambient temperature / SIP 140 C max., 30 min - Insertion Ø 32 mm min. - Materials: Stainless steel 316L (1.4404) - Pipe connection: Pin Fix for 1/2 OD tube (12,7x1,6) optional: 3/8 BSP / Female 7

Turbo SSB 40 / 75 constant rotation speed at different pressure Slow, constant rotation Ball bearing free-increased service life Economic flow rates High efficiency fan jets FDA conform and ATEX exempt SIP through the nozzle possible Preferred mounting position: vertical down Available for tank safety system VARITOP Pin Fix BSP - Working pressure 2 10 bar - Cleaning diameter up to 4.7 m - Flow rate 2.1 9.2 m 3 /h - Spray pattern 360 - Operating temperature 95 C max. - Ambient temperature / SIP 140 C max., 30 min - Insertion Ø 38 / 50 mm min. - Materials: Stainless steel 316L (1.4404), P-PTFE or C-PTFE (ATEX) - Turbo SSB 40 Pipe connection: Pin Fix for 1/2 OD tube (12,7x1.6) and DN 15 (19x1,5) optional 3/8 BSP / Female - Turbo SSB 75 Pipe connection: Pin Fix for 1 OD tube (25.4x1.6) & DN 25 (29 x 1,5) optional 3/4 BSP / Female 8

TURBO SSB 125 constant, slow rotation at high flow rate Slow, constant rotation Ball bearing free-increased service life High efficiency fan jets FDA conform and ATEX exempt SIP through the nozzle possible Preferred mounting position: vertical down Available for tank safety system VARITOP - Working pressure 2 6 bar - Cleaning diameter up to 8.5 m - Flow rate 12.0 24.5 m³/h - Spray pattern 360 - Operating temperature 95 C max. - Ambient temperature / SIP 140 C max., 30 min - Insertion Ø 70 mm min. - Materials: Stainless steel 316L (1.4404), PTFE or C-PTFE (ATEX) - Pipe connection: Pin Fix for 11/2 OD tube (38.1x1.6) and DN 40 (41x1.5) optional 11/4 BSP / Female Pin Fix BSP 9

Torus 50 / 75 / 100 ideal for low pressure applications with small amounts of cleaning agents Pin Fix C-PTFE Female PTFE Pin Fix PTFE Hygienic design Economic flow rates Ball bearing free-increased service life Low operating pressure FDA conform and ATEX exempt Versatile range of applications SIP through the nozzle possible Preferred mounting position: any - Pressure 1 4 bar - Cleaning diameter up to 4.8 m - Flow rate 0.9 7.1 m 3 /h - Spray pattern 360 - Operating temperature 65 C max. - Ambient temperature 75 C max., 30 min. - Insertion Ø 42 / 52 / 70 mm min. - Materials: Stainless steel 316L (1.4404) with P-PTFE or C-PTFE (ATEX), optional Hastelloy - Option: CHEMITORUS complete P-PTFE or C-PTFE - Pipe connection: Torus 50/75: Pin Fix for 1/2 OD tube (12.7x1,6) / 3/4 OD tube (19.05x1.6) optional 3/8 resp. 1/2 BSP / Female, Torus 100: Standard PinFix for 1 OD tube (25.4x1,6) 10

Clipdisc 100 / 150 ideal for applications where product purity and elimination of contamination problems are essential Ultra Hygienic Design Ball bearing free-increased service life Low Maintenance Quick effective wash FDA conform SIP through the nozzle possible Preferred mounting position: any - Working pressure 2 4 bar - Cleaning diameter up to 5 m - Flow rate 6 14.7 m³/h - Spray pattern 360 - Operating temperature 95 C max. - Ambient temperature / SIP 140 C max., 30 min - Insertion Ø 70 / 85 mm min. - Materials: Stainless steel 316 (1.4401), 316L (1.4404), PVDF - Pipe connection: Clipdisc 100, Pin Fix for 1 OD tube (25.4x1.6) Clipdisc 150, Pin Fix for 11/2 OD tube (38.1x1.6) 11

Turbodisc TD25 / TD75 / TD100 / TD150 one of the strongest in its class 1/4" BSP Male C-PTFE 1/4" BSP Male PTFE 3/4" BSP Female C-PTFE Economic flow rates Ball bearing free-increased service life Maintenance free Hydrodynamic bearing Insensitive to blockage FDA conform and ATEX exempt SIP through the nozzle possible Preferred mounting position: any Available for tank safety system VARITOP 1" BSP Female C-PTFE 11/2" BSP Female C-PTFE - Working pressure 2 4 bar - Cleaning diameter up to 4.8 m - Flow rate 2.4 14.7 m 3 /h - Spray pattern 360, optional 180 - Operating temperature 95 C max. - Ambient temperature / SIP 140 C max., 30 min - Insertion Ø 31 mm, 41 mm, 50 mm, 72 mm min. - Materials: Stainless steel 316L (1.4404), PTFE or C-PTFE (ATEX), optional Hastelloy - Pipe connection: 1/4 BSP / Male 3/4, 1, 11/2 BSP / Female 12

ROTIKO one of the most variable in its class Ultra hygienic design Material 1.4435 (316L) Self cleaning SIP through the nozzle possible E-polished surfaces Ra 0,5 µm Different flow rates via 4, 6 and 8 mm punch disk Preferred mounting position: vertical down - Working pressure 1.5-4 bar - Cleaning diameter up to 2.4 m - Flow rate 1 4.6 m³/h - Spray pattern 360 - Operating temperature 90 C max. - Ambient temperature / SIP 140 C max., 30 min. - Insertion DIN Ø 38 mm / ASME Ø 50 mm / SMS Ø 70 mm - Materials: Stainless steel 1.4435, 1.4404 (316L, 316) - Pipe connection: Pin Fix für DN Pipe (23x1.6), ASME Pipe (25.4x1.65) SMS Pipe (25x1.2) Flow rate 1.5 bar 2.0 bar 2.5 bar 3.0 bar 3.5 bar 4.0 bar Connection Punch disk [m³/h] [m³/h] [m³/h] [m³/h] [m³/h] [m³/h] DIN Ø 4 [mm] 1.01 1.17 1.30 1.43 1.54 1.65 DIN Ø 6 [mm] 1.74 2.01 2.25 2.46 2.66 2.84 DIN Ø 8 [mm] 2.70 3.12 3.49 3.82 4.12 4.41 ASME Ø 4 [mm] 1.09 1.26 1.41 1.54 1.67 1.78 ASME Ø 6 [mm] 1.82 2.10 2.35 2.57 2.78 2.97 ASME Ø 8 [mm] 2.82 3.26 3.64 3.99 4.31 4.61 SMS Ø 4 [mm] 1.08 1.25 1.39 1.53 1.65 1.76 SMS Ø 6 [mm] 1.81 2.09 2.34 2.56 2.76 2.96 SMS Ø 8 [mm] 2.81 3.24 3.63 3.97 4.29 4.59 Cleaning diameter 1.5 bar 2.0 bar 2.5 bar 3.0 bar 3.5 bar 4.0 bar Connection Punch disk [m] [m] [m] [m] [m] [m] DIN/ASME/SMS Ø 4 mm 0.8 1.0 1.2 1.4 1.6 2.0 DIN/ASME/SMS Ø 6 mm 1.2 1.4 1.6 1.8 2.0 2.2 DIN/ASME/SMS Ø 8 mm 1.4 1.6 1.8 2.0 2.2 2.4 13
